Visual World Statistics Inform Design for Intuitive Perception

The human mind implicitly learns statistical regularities of the visual world, which designers can leverage to create more intuitive and effective user interfaces and products.

Academic Publication · 2023

01

Key Findings

  • 01The human mind builds perceptual representations by integrating sensory input with prior knowledge.
  • 02The brain implicitly learns statistical regularities of the environment through mere exposure (Implicit Statistical Learning).
  • 03These learned regularities allow for efficient prediction and interaction with the world.
  • 04Perceptual states are representations, not direct access, shaped by both external stimuli and internal cognitive processes.

Method & Evidence

AimHow do the statistical regularities of the visual world influence human perception and behaviour, and how can this knowledge be applied to design?
MethodLiterature Review and Theoretical Analysis
ProcedureThe research synthesizes findings from cognitive science, psychology, and computer science to explain how the human mind represents and interacts with the visual world. It focuses on the concept of Implicit Statistical Learning (ISL) and how our brains adapt to environmental structures to make predictions.
ContextCognitive Science, Human Perception, Design Psychology

Variables

IVStatistical regularities of the visual world (as learned implicitly by the user).
DVPerceptual accuracy, interaction efficiency, user satisfaction, cognitive load.
CVUser's prior visual experience, complexity of the visual stimuli, context of use.
